Where is the Laughters family from?

You can see how Laughters families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Laughters family name was found in the USA in 1920. In 1920 there was 1 Laughters family living in Ohio. This was 100% of all the recorded Laughters's in USA. Ohio had the highest population of Laughters families in 1920.

What is the average Laughters lifespan?

Between 1968 and 2004, in the United States, Laughters life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1988, and highest in 1997. The average life expectancy for Laughters in 1968 was 77, and 92 in 2004.
